    Description: 
    Horizontal grave marker for Aitchison family. Symbols of the Evangelists are engraved on the four corners surrounding Robert Aitchison's name in the center; and an engraved thistle separates the year of birth and death on Mary and Peter's names.

    Remarks: 
    Grave marker for Robert Thomas Aitchison (Dec. 5, 1887-May 4, 1964); his wife Mary Margaret (Cheshire) Aitchison (July 19, 1887-July 1, 1973) and Peter Cheshire Aitchison (Dec. 30, 1922-Dec. 11, 1965). Robert T. Atchison was an artist, scholar, bibliophile, cartographer and patron of the arts. For 40 years he was the artistic director of the McCormick-Armstrong Company, a leading printing firm in Wichita; and he served as treasurer of the Wichita Arts Association for 30 years. Aitchison was a great supporter of Bruce Moore as a young art student at the Wichita Art Association and later, commissioning several works from him. The Atchison memorial, commissioned by the artist's wife Mary, was designed by Moore and executed by a student.
